Abstract

The present invention discloses a kind of dry-hot valley grape Forcing cultivation method, belongs to field of plant growing technology.This method carries out first time trimming and vernalization in annual early June, and only carry out nutrient growth, second of trimming and vernalization are carried out after shoot maturation aging mid-November then of first time trimming and vernalization, and 2~3 buds on the branch top after trimming are smeared into the cyanamide solution that mass fraction is 15%.The early June and mid-November trims twice and vernalization that the method for invention uses.Reduce low temperature during flowering influences on next year bud differentiation, makes grape stable yields year after year, is listed in 3 June, and every mu of its yield increases production 500~600 kilograms, every mu of volume increase 33.3~42.9%.

Background technology
Grape(vitis viniferaL.)Belong to the liana of Vitaceae Vitis, be most ancient distribution in the world A kind of one of most wide fruit, the mankind are beginning to cultivate this planting fruit-trees a long time ago, have cultivation in each area in China, its In, grain is big, skin depth, juice is few, water is more, and skin and flesh is easily separated, and taste sweet and sour taste, the vitis vinifera of storage tolerance is also known as grape, General cluster growth, there is yellow green, red, black and blue color or purple.Grape is rich in magnesium, vitamin C and iron, there is certain medicinal valency Value, is important energy-giving food and invigorant, can eat raw, may be made as grape juice, raisins and grape wine.In addition, also it can use Decorate.Grape has very high nutritive value because of bright-colored, delicious flavour, is known as " crystal jewel ".
Yunnan goose area is located at 25.5 °~28.0 ° N, the area between 100.3 °~103.60 ° E, belongs to south subtropicses Weather.Average annual rainfall is 558~801.2mm, and 2636~3830mm of evaporation capacity, evaporation capacity is the 3.4~6.0 of rainfall Times, K values 1.5~2.8 are dried, high temperature and drought, for period of drought up to 6-7 months, rainfall concentrated 6~October, barren soil.Bag The Yuanmou County in Kuo You Yunnan Province, Yongshan County, Qiaojia County, Huize County, Dongchuan county, Lu Quan counties, Wuding county, Yongren County, Huaping County, forever Win county, Dayao County, Binchuan County, Heqing County totally 13 counties.
Yunnan goose area sunlight-heat reaources are enriched, and Forcing cultivation technology is commonly used in the plantation to grape at present, to reach 3-6 month grape price highest periods list.However, the Forcing cultivation technology was repaiied in mid-October to mid-November Cut, by the end of March to listing at the beginning of 6 months, its florescence in January December to next year, is in the cold stage of dry-hot valley, and its temperature is led to Often it is less than 15 DEG C, is highly detrimental to grape florescence nutrient accumulation, grape flowering reversion phenomenon is easily occurred, cause biennial bearing Phenomenon protrudes.Above-mentioned low temperature its nutrient accumulation deficiency, easily cause the grape underproduction or even have no harvest, biennial bearing is obvious, production risk compared with Greatly, productivity effect cannot be played efficiently.Therefore, the photo-thermal that present inventor enriches according to Yunnan goose area winter provides Source, with reference to grape growth characteristic, research and propose a kind of dry-hot valley Red globe grape Forcing cultivation method.
The content of the invention
The technical problem to be solved in the present invention is to overcome existing grape to promote grape florescence low temperature effect battalion in early production be present Support accumulation, cause next year bud differentiation poor, grape production there is biennial bearing phenomenon so that Portugal's agriculture production risk increase and The defects of productivity effect is low, propose that a kind of sunlight-heat reaources for making full use of Yunnan goose area winter abundant are carried out grape and promoted early Cultivation, above-mentioned Forcing cultivation risk is reduced, improve the dry-hot valley grape Forcing cultivation method of grape production economy benefit.
To solve the above problems, a kind of dry-hot valley grape Forcing cultivation method proposed by the invention include with
Lower step:
(1)Trimming and vernalization for the first time, first time trimming and vernalization are carried out in annual early June, the first time trims and urged Bud is:Stump trimming is carried out apart from 40~50cm of ground position in grapevine, and after cutting to progress following step(2) Inflorescence is extractd in growth course before second of trimming and vernalization;
(2)Second of trimming and vernalization, in step(1)Grape branch maturation aging mid-November then
Second of trimming and vernalization are carried out afterwards, and second of trimming and vernalization are:Retain branch the trimming of 4~5 buds, and repairing 2~3 buds on every lopwood bar top after cutting smear mass fraction and are 15% cyanamide solution, while wipe out by disease and worm Harmful branch.
Compared with prior art, innovative point of the invention and beneficial effect are:
The innovative point of the method for the present invention is to carry out trimming and vernalization twice in the early June of same year and mid-November every year, The grape abloom rate of existing this area's Forcing cultivation is greatly improved, effectively reduces flowering reversion.This area's December is to secondary The temperature in year January occurs that mean temperature is consistently less than 15 DEG C of weather 7-10 days, is heated by facility and is able to ensure that and spends then The lasting differentiation of bud, Cheng Hua, the grape florescence runs into low temperature in this stage can influence the bud differentiation in next year, in Second Year production There is flowering reversion, so as to show obvious biennial bearing phenomenon.Trimmed by second, early June to mid-November only Carry out nutrient growth, it is ensured that the nutrition supply of next year bud differentiation so that the bud of trimming in November is healthy and strong, it is ensured that year after year steady Production.Therefore, the inventive method efficiently avoid low temperature during flowering in existing Forcing cultivation technology production process and cause next year into flower The problem of reverse.Meanwhile the present invention also makes grape stable yields year after year, is listed in the 3-6 months, per mu yield increases by 600~700 kilograms, and mu increases Production 33.3~42.9%, every mu increases by 1.2~1.4 ten thousand yuan, achieves huge economic benefit, therefore, the inventive method generates Unexpected technique effect.
